LBG names Groszkowski senior associate

Leggette, Brashears & Graham, Inc. (LBG), a professional groundwater and environmental engineering services firm, has named Sean Groszkowski a senior associate. Groszkowski manages environmental projects with multi-million dollar construction and remedial costs that cross a wide spectrum of environmental disciplines, including regulatory compliance, hazardous waste investigations and cleanups; hydrogeological investigations; environmental assessments; contaminant fate and transport modeling; and litigation support. He specializes in management of inactive hazardous waste and site remediation under the New York State Brownfield Cleanups Program (BCP), with responsibility for project development from initial site assessment and application and entry into the BCP to permit acquisition and remedial construction management and subsequently progress through to regulatory site closure and site management.
